Lesson 1: Expressing Nuanced Opinions and Making Decisions in Business Meetings

In this lesson, you will refine how you express opinions and disagree diplomatically in a professional setting, drawing on the subjunctive and conditional moods, hedging strategies, and key business i

About this lesson

The opening lesson of the B2 level focuses on how to structure and nuance your opinions during business meetings. You will combine grammar (subjunctive, conditional, and complex connective expressions) with authentic business vocabulary and idioms. The exercises train precision and register so that you come across as professional and persuasive.

40 minutes

What you'll learn

  • Use the congiuntivo (presente/imperfetto) after expressions of doubt, opinion, and evaluation.
  • Soften and nuance your opinions in a business meeting using hedging expressions.
  • Express conditionality and hypotheses with se, qualora, ammesso che, and select the appropriate register.
  • Formulate polite disagreement and propose data-driven solutions.
  • Understand and use key idioms typical of professional business communication.
